Sen. Elizabeth Warren on Fed chair nominee Kevin Warsh, financial regulation and Iran

Monetary PolicyRegulation & LegislationBanking & LiquidityPrivate Markets & VentureCredit & Bond MarketsElections & Domestic Politics

Sen. Elizabeth Warren discussed the Senate Banking Committee hearing on Fed chair nominee Kevin Warsh, focusing on private credit risks and tighter banking regulation. The remarks point to continued scrutiny of the financial sector and monetary policy process, but the article contains no concrete policy action or new market-sensitive data. Overall market impact is limited, though the comments may reinforce a cautious tone around banks and private credit.
